The rest of the items in the compute tray, the PCIe 6.0 x16 retimers, Nitro-v6 NICs, PCIe 6.0 x16 AEC cage, DIMMs, and 2x8TB local NVMe drives – are air-cooled using fans.

Context After

Turning to the host CPU, Graviton4 will be the only time to market CPU option for Trainium3 NL72x2 Switched. The CPU can be upgraded later to the next generation of Graviton during the Trainium3’s lifecycle. In theory, x86 CPUs are also supported as these can also interface with other components via PCIe, but we don’t believe that they will plan to have an x86 Trainium3 NL72x2 Switched SKU and will only offer an x86 Trainium NL32x2 Switched SKU. Because Trainium3 uses PCIe 6.0 and Graviton4 uses PCIe 5.0, two PCIe gearboxes must be placed next to the CPU to convert from PCIe 6.0 to PCIE 5.0 for communication between the CPU and GPUs. For CPU memory, 12 DDR5 DIMM slots are placed next to the CPU with DDR5 DIMM modules of 64GB and 128GB capacities to be used for the mainstream SKU. Two 8TB local NVMe drives per compute tray will be used for local storage.
